Chippewa River Islands Wildlife Habitat Survey: The Bureau of Land Management (BLM) manages approximately 80 small islands in the Chippewa River in seven Wisconsin counties. A basic inventory in 2010 identified several ephemeral ponds on many of these islands. The BLM wishes to learn whether these island habitats exhibit hydrology characteristic of true ephemeral ponds and whether they are used by breeding amphibians. Since flooding may introduce fish into these depressions, and since they are separated from upland habitat by a wide river, it is possible that they are not used by breeding amphibians
